At 25∘C and 760mmHg pressure a gas occupies 600mL volume. What will be its pressure at a height where temperature is 10∘C and volume of the gas is 640mL?
P1=760 mm Hg, V1=600mL T1=25+273=298K V2=640 mL and T2=10+273=283K
According to combined gas law, T1P1V1=T2P2V2 ⇒P2=T1V2P1V1T2 ⇒P2=(640mL)×(298K)760(mmHg)×(600mL)×(283K) =676.6 mm Hg
